Key German Car Brands and Their Engineering Focus

Many brands proudly claim German engineering‚ but some are more closely associated with it than others. Here’s a look at some key players:

Brand Key Engineering Focus Notable Models
BMW Driving dynamics‚ sporty handling‚ and powerful engines. 3 Series‚ 5 Series‚ X5
Mercedes-Benz Luxury‚ comfort‚ and advanced technology. C-Class‚ E-Class‚ S-Class
Audi Innovation‚ quattro all-wheel drive‚ and sophisticated design. A4‚ A6‚ Q5
Porsche High-performance sports cars and race-inspired engineering. 911‚ Cayenne‚ Macan
Volkswagen Reliability‚ practicality‚ and accessible German engineering. Golf‚ Passat‚ Tiguan

How German Engineering Impacts Car Design and Performance

The German approach to engineering has a profound impact on various aspects of car design and performance. Consider these factors.

Aerodynamics and Efficiency

German engineers pay close attention to aerodynamics to improve fuel efficiency and reduce wind noise.

Suspension and Handling

Sophisticated suspension systems are designed to provide a smooth and controlled ride‚ even on challenging road surfaces.

Engine Technology

German automakers invest heavily in developing advanced engine technologies‚ such as turbocharging and direct injection‚ to optimize power and efficiency.

FAQ: Decoding German Automotive Engineering

Let’s address some common questions about German-engineered vehicles.

  • Q: Are all German cars expensive?
    A: While many German cars are positioned in the luxury segment‚ brands like Volkswagen offer more affordable options.
  • Q: Are German cars reliable?
    A: German cars are generally well-built‚ but some models may require more maintenance than others. Researching specific models is crucial.
  • Q: What makes German cars different from Japanese cars?
    A: German cars often prioritize performance and driving dynamics‚ while Japanese cars tend to focus on reliability and fuel efficiency.
  • Q: Is it expensive to maintain a German-engineered car?
    A: Maintenance costs can be higher for German cars due to the use of specialized parts and labor. It’s best to factor this into your ownership budget.
